Ph.D. Qualifying Exam Description

Mathematics

Duration:  2 hours

Closed book / Closed Notes (one 8.5 x 11.00 in. sheet of formulas is allowed)  

Topics covered:

    Differential and integral calculus of one or more variables

    Vector algebra / vector calculus

(vector topics covered in calculus, such as vectors addition/subtraction rules, the dot product, the cross product, vector functions, vector fields, the curl, the divergence, etc.)

    Ordinary differential equations and Laplace transforms

    Sequences and series

    Linear Algebra

Topics NOT covered:

    Partial differential equations

    Nonlinear differential equations

    Numerical methods (other than basic numerical differentiation and integration outlined in most calculus books)

  Suggested texts:

    Calculus -- "Calculus," by James Stewart; "Calculus and Analytical Geometry," by Edwards and Penney; or, similar text

     Differential Equations -- "Elementary Differential Equations and Boundary Value Problems," by Boyce and DiPrima; or, similar text

    Linear Algebra -- "Elementary Linear Algebra," by Edwards and Penney; or, similar text

   Logistics of exam:

  •     3-4 problems

  •     Calculators allowed (no cell phones, Blackberries, etc.)
